About Me

I recently completed my doctorate at the University of Oxford. My thesis considered how women encountered and interacted with universities in the Middle Ages, specifically in Oxford, Paris and Bologna. More broadly I am interested in medieval education, particularly the development of universities, and the role of gender and families within intellectual networks. I am also working on a new project on the soundscapes of medieval universities.

I received fully-funded scholarships for my masters degree and doctorate, as well as the prestigious Scouloudi fellowship from the Institute of Historical Research.

Tutor Experience

I am an experienced teacher having led undergraduate tutorials, seminars and lectures at various colleges in Oxford, including the final year special subject 'Joan of Arc and her Age:1419-31' and 'European and World History: The Late Medieval World 1300-1525'. I have also worked as an essay tutor and led sessions on writing and research skills for first year undergraduates. From 2024-2025, I was an undergraduate dissertation supervisor.

As an Outreach Tutor for the History Faculty at the University of Oxford, I led a range of activities for secondary school students from year 7 through to sixth form. This included workshops on primary source analysis and historiography, and specialist lectures on elements of my research. I also contributed to supporting students in the admissions process through mock interviews for the History Faculty and also for Magdalen College School. Outside of Oxford, I am familiar with the University of London system having undertaken my undergraduate and masters degrees at Royal Holloway and pursued intercollegiate modules at UCL, KCL and Queen Mary.

I also worked as a Researcher in Residence for the History Faculty based at St Gregory the Great Catholic School in Oxford. Within this role, I led a class on medieval education for year 7s, helped enhance and diversify the curriculum with new primary material, and supported sixth formers in their extended essay.

Through my work on the Citizens Project at Royal Holloway, I contributed blogs and videos based on the AQA GCSE History exam curriculum.
